SYMPTOMS
When you play a DVD in Windows Media Player for Windows XP, you may receive the following error message when you minimize the player during playback:
CAUSE
This error message is caused by the InterVideo WinDVD decoder version 1.3.1. This decoder version is not fully compatible with Windows XP.
RESOLUTION
To resolve this behavior, you need to obtain an updated MPEG-2 decoder for DVD playback. Refer to the following InterVideo Web site for additional information:

MORE INFORMATION
You may also encounter this behavior with other decoders that are not fully compatible with Windows XP.
